Fatehpur, UP:
A courtroom has sentenced 15 other people to existence imprisonment in a triple-murder case in Uttar Pradesh’s Fatehpur district.
District Executive Suggest Sukhdev Gupta on Tuesday mentioned, “Further District and Classes Pass judgement on Ajay Kumar sentenced 15 accused to existence imprisonment on Monday and likewise slapped a effective of Rs 15,000 on every of them in a triple-murder case that used to be reported 24 years in the past.”
The incident happened on August 6, 1996 close to a non-public bus stand within the Khaga space of the district, when a gaggle of other people demanded Rs 20 as “goonda tax” consistent with unit operation of personal buses and some other workforce mentioned they’ll levy the tax and began firing, which resulted in the loss of life of Sunil Singh, Ramniranjan Singh and Rakesh Singh,” Mr Gupta mentioned.
At the foundation of court cases from the individuals of the primary workforce, homicide and try to homicide instances had been lodged towards 18 other people, whilst the opposite workforce were given an try to homicide case registered towards 8 other people, the federal government legal professional mentioned.
The courtroom acquitted 8 accused for loss of proof. Fifteen individuals of the second one workforce had been held to blame by way of the courtroom, Mr Gupta mentioned.
Of the fifteen accuses of the second one workforce, two died all the way through the process the listening to, whilst one used to be acquitted, he added.
